Related occupations
Explore related occupations in the tram driver sector.
HGV Driver
A HGV Driver transports goods using heavy vehicles, performing safety checks, securing loads, and ensuring timely deliveries, often working irregular hours.
Bus Driver
A Bus Driver transports passengers on scheduled routes, ensuring timely arrivals while providing excellent customer service and safety.
Truck Driver
A Truck Driver operates heavy vehicles to transport goods, ensuring safety, adhering to transport laws, and managing loading and unloading tasks.
Fleet Manager
A Fleet Manager oversees vehicle operations, organises schedules, ensures maintenance and repairs, and manages administrative tasks efficiently.
Fleet Controller
A Fleet Controller oversees the daily operations of a vehicle fleet, managing schedules, driver teams, maintenance, and ensuring service efficiency.
Transport Scheduler
A Transport Scheduler coordinates transport timetables, ensuring operational efficiency while solving problems and communicating effectively with teams.
Monorail Operator
A Monorail Operator transports passengers on a set route, ensuring safety, following procedures, maintaining schedules, and responding to changing conditions.
Driving Instructor
A Driving Instructor teaches learner drivers to safely operate vehicles, preparing them for tests while demonstrating patience and strong communication skills.
Forklift Driver
A Forklift Driver operates forklifts in various settings, moving products for storage and shipping while ensuring safety and teamwork.
Fuel Tanker Driver
A Fuel Tanker Driver transports fuel, follows safety protocols, manages documents, and drives long distances, often working irregular hours.
Non-Emergency Patient Transport Driver
A Non‑Emergency Patient Transport Driver assists patients to and from care, ensuring safe travel and basic support during transit.
Non-Emergency Patient Transport Officer
A Non-Emergency Patient Transport Officer safely transfers patients, ensuring comfort and care during non-urgent medical transport.
Patient Transporter
A Patient Transporter moves patients safely between care settings, ensuring comfort, safety and support throughout their journey.
Non-Emergency Medical Transportation (NEMT) Driver
A NEMT Driver safely transports patients, assists with mobility and ensures health protocol compliance.
Driving Examiner
A Driving Examiner tests learner drivers to ensure they meet safety, skill, and legal standards for obtaining a driver’s licence.
Street Sweeper Driver
A Street Sweeper Driver operates vehicles to clean roads and public spaces, ensuring safe, tidy and well-maintained environments.
Taxi Driver
A Taxi Driver transports passengers safely, follows road rules, and provides reliable, customer-focused transport services.
